Yes, you can become a private investigator without a degree, although relevant experience can be beneficial. Many states, including Iowa, emphasize experience over formal education. You may want to complete specialized training or obtain certifications to enhance your credibility in the field. Some states do not mandate a license for private investigators, including Alaska, Arkansas, and Mississippi. However, regulations can vary, so it's essential to check each state's laws before proceeding. Understanding these differences can help you make informed decisions regarding your career. To write a letter for promotion consideration, begin with your contact information, followed by the date and the recipient's details. Introduce your current position and express your interest in the promotion. Include specific examples of your work that demonstrate your readiness for the role.
